How much does it cost to rent an apartment in New Haven?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
New Haven Studio Apartments | $754 | $527 | $1,100 |
New Haven 1 Bedroom Apartments | $968 | $626 | $1,495 |
New Haven 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,387 | $759 | $2,199 |
New Haven 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,302 | $900 | $2,060 |
New Haven 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,512 | $1,025 | $1,600 |

Frequently Asked Questions about New Haven
What is the current price range for One Bedroom New Haven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in New Haven ranges from $626 to $1,495 with an average monthly rent of $968.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in New Haven c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in New Haven range from $759 to $2,199.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,387.
How expensive are New Haven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 22 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in New Haven on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$900 to $2,060 - averaging $1,302 for the location.
